IIT-ISM felicitates Dhanbad DC at Orientation Programme

Dhanbad DC addressing IIT ISM students

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

SUBHASH MISHRA

 

Dhanbad, July 30: IIT Indian School of Mines (ISM) honoured Dhanbad’s 54th Deputy Commissioner (DC) Aditya Ranjan for his bold and transparent working style during an Orientation Programme for newly admitted students of the 2025-26 academic session.

The event saw Aditya Ranjan as the Chief Guest, while IIT-ISM Deputy Director Prof. Dheeraj Kumar presided over the function.

Addressing the gathering, Aditya Ranjan urged students to not only strive for academic excellence but also remain sensitive to societal needs. He emphasized the importance of staying grounded in values such as service, humility, and perseverance.

Ranjan shared insights from his personal and professional journey, highlighting the values, challenges, and determination that shaped his career in public service.

The DC encouraged students to leverage their education for the greater good and work towards becoming future leaders committed to building a stronger and more inclusive India.

Prof. Rajni Singh, Dean (Corporate Communications), formally introduced the chief guest. The programme was also attended by Prof. M.K. Singh, Dean (Academic), and Registrar Prabodh Pandey.
